This position is responsible for development and release of Windows based service tool. This tool is used for servicing and diagnostics of off-highway vehicles. The individual will be responsible for developing, unit testing and releasing PC based application by actively engaging with a multi-functional team that focuses on solving clients problem.
Identifying customer requirements for application.
Defining requirements for application software functions and interfaces.
Design and develop Windows based application.
Test, release, and support activities to ensure that the software outputs meet the quality, reliability, performance of internal/external customers.
Prepare appropriate technical documentation.
Collaborate with controls-engineering team, after-sales, dealers whenever required.
Skills And Experience Required
Experience Range: 3-7 Years of Experience in SW development of PC based applications (Automotive domain will be preferred)
Qualification : B.Sc. / B.E / MCA or equivalent degree in Electrical/ Electronics/ Computer Science.
Experience with CAN (Controller Area Network) communication protocol is preferred.
Knowledge grounded in Microsoft technologies: NET Framework/ .NET Core/ CLR/ MVC.
Firm understanding of C#, Multi-threaded Windows Forms/ WPF development.
Experience in object-oriented programming principles ( OOA, OOD, OOAD, and OOP)
Experience with C/C++ DLL creation.
Experience with InstallShield.
Proficiency in handling Visual Studio IDE.
Experience with Software Development using the Agile methodology.
Good interpersonal and communication skills
Excellent English written and verbal communication skills.